By continuing to look through our web-site or clicking "I concur," you conform to the storing of cookies on your Laptop or gadget.
Examine the short listing and think about how you would combine familiarity with these weaknesses into your tests. Should you be inside a helpful Competitors Together with the builders, it's possible you'll uncover some surprises inside the Over the Cusp entries, as well as the remainder of CWE.
This way, a successful assault is not going to right away give the attacker use of the rest of the computer software or its surroundings. For example, database programs rarely ought to operate given that the database administrator, particularly in working day-to-working day functions.
This area is a particularly fulfilling a single the place lots of Tips appear alongside one another to reveal a shockingly classy fundamental construction in ML. As standard, begin with the welcome reading, dive into the fabric, and leave an abundance of time and energy to solution the programming assignment methodically.
Each Top twenty five entry incorporates supporting details fields for weakness prevalence, technical impression, and other info. Just about every entry also incorporates the next knowledge fields.
What you would like to accomplish just isn't initialization, but assignment. But this sort of assignment to array is impossible in C++.
For almost any protection checks which might be done about the client aspect, make sure that these checks are duplicated about the server facet, so that you can keep away from CWE-602.
Look at developing a custom "Best n" listing that matches your requirements and techniques. Seek advice from the Popular Weakness Danger Investigation Framework (CWRAF) site for a typical framework for building leading-N lists, and see Appendix C for an outline of how it absolutely was performed for this year's Top rated 25. Build your very own nominee listing of weaknesses, with the own prevalence and relevance variables - and also other components that you simply may perhaps desire - then build a metric and Assess the results along with your colleagues, which may make some fruitful discussions.
This has become the explanation why we endorse to work with typed fields. Although applying def for neighborhood variables is completely wonderful because of style inference, this is simply not the case for fields, which also belong to the general public API of a class, that's why the kind is very important. Selection literal variety inference
According to Anything you rely, you obtain a minimal or a high line count. Inside the table underneath you'll be able to see find this many alternatives. The "Supported as" column demonstrates which metrics Project Metrics supports.
On the other hand, copying an untrusted input without having examining the scale of that official website input is The best error to produce in a time when you can find way more exciting mistakes in order to avoid. That is why this sort of buffer overflow is usually generally known as "basic." It can be decades aged, and It really is typically one of the initially things you study in Protected Programming a hundred and one.
Take into account that these kinds of inputs might be obtained indirectly by way of API phone calls. Efficiency: Constrained Notes: This system has minimal success, but is often helpful when it is possible to retailer shopper state and delicate information on the server facet instead of in cookies, headers, hidden type fields, and many others.
particularly, see how the case use string constants. But in case you her comment is here get in touch with a way that uses an enum having a String argument, you still have to use an specific as special info coercion:
Not The solution You are looking for? Browse other queries tagged c++ arrays programming-languages syntax or request your own personal concern. requested